So ... long story short. I was constantly getting a ground fault in my one slide motor in the full wall slide which caused issues having it slide in and out. I found that by checking the pins on the motor and the connector end, some of the pins were real short. I fixed that and it worked for a bit but now I am getting the error again. I am thinking it is probably in the wire someplace now because when I jiggle the wire, the slide will move out fine.
sooo, here's where it got interesting. I went and got the part numbers for the motor and wire and ordered them from lippert. I received them and noticed right away that the connector ends were backwards. In other words, the motor now had a female connector and the wire had a male connector. Same part numbers. I am thinking that they found an issue with the old connectors and made a change someplace. Good thing I decided to buy both parts because I can't have to female ends connecting. Before I go and remove the old wiring, I contacted lippert and am waiting for a response as to why they changed the connectors. The new one seems much cleaner, just backwards from the factory version.
